2. Figma

Figma has rapidly become a cornerstone for building and managing a digital design library, especially for UI/UX design. Its browser-based nature fosters seamless real-time collaboration, making it incredibly efficient for teams working on digital product design. From creating individual components to establishing comprehensive design systems with intricate component variants, Figma provides the tools necessary to streamline your workflow and ensure design consistency across projects. This makes it a top choice for individuals and teams looking to centralize design assets and improve their design process.

Figma

One of Figma's key strengths lies in its collaborative capabilities. Multiple designers can work on the same file simultaneously, witnessing each other's changes in real-time. This eliminates the tedious back-and-forth of traditional design workflows, facilitating faster iterations and quicker feedback cycles. Features like version history and branching further contribute to a streamlined workflow, allowing designers to experiment with different ideas without jeopardizing the main design file. Building a comprehensive digital design library within Figma empowers teams to maintain a single source of truth, ensuring consistency and reducing design debt in the long run.

Figma's auto-layout and constraint features simplify responsive design, ensuring that your designs adapt seamlessly across different screen sizes. This is crucial for creating a consistent user experience across various devices. Its robust prototyping capabilities also allow designers to create interactive prototypes with advanced interactions, allowing for user testing and stakeholder feedback early in the design process. This feature is particularly valuable for creating interactive components within your digital design library, enabling designers to experience how these components behave in a realistic setting.

Pricing: Figma offers a free tier for individuals and small teams, making it accessible to those just starting out. Paid plans provide additional features and collaborative capabilities for larger teams and organizations. Check the Figma website for the most up-to-date pricing information.

Technical Requirements: Primarily browser-based, Figma works on any operating system with a modern web browser. While a desktop application is available for enhanced performance, it still requires an internet connection for full functionality, which can be a drawback in areas with limited or unreliable internet access.

Comparison with Similar Tools: While tools like Sketch and Adobe XD offer similar functionalities, Figma's real-time collaboration features and browser-based accessibility often give it an edge, particularly for distributed teams. Its comprehensive design system capabilities are also a significant advantage for building and maintaining complex digital design libraries.

3. Adobe XD

Adobe XD is a powerful vector-based design and prototyping tool specifically built for crafting exceptional user experiences for web and mobile applications. Its comprehensive features, particularly its robust digital design library capabilities through the Assets panel and Component States, make it a valuable asset for individuals and teams aiming to establish and maintain a consistent design system. This integration enables designers to create reusable design elements, like buttons, icons, and color palettes, and readily access them across different projects, ensuring brand consistency and streamlining the design workflow. For anyone looking to build a well-organized and efficient digital design library, Adobe XD deserves serious consideration.

Adobe XD

One of XD's strengths is its seamless integration with other Adobe Creative Cloud applications like Photoshop and Illustrator. This interoperability simplifies the process of importing and manipulating assets within your digital design library, allowing for a smooth transition between different design stages. Moreover, XD offers "Component States" for interactive elements, empowering designers to define various visual representations for different interaction states (e.g., hover, click, disabled) and easily manage them within the design library. This promotes consistency and reduces redundancy when designing interactive prototypes.

For collaborative projects, XD facilitates coediting, enabling multiple designers to work on the same project simultaneously. While not as extensive as Figma's collaborative features, it still provides a reasonable level of real-time collaboration. XD also includes Responsive Resize functionality, allowing designers to preview and adjust their designs for different screen sizes directly within the application, an essential feature for building responsive websites and mobile apps. Further enhancing its prototyping capabilities, XD offers voice prototyping, enabling designers to create voice-activated interactions and test voice-driven user flows.

Pricing & Technical Requirements:

Adobe XD is part of the Adobe Creative Cloud suite and is available through various subscription plans. Check the Adobe website for detailed pricing options. It is compatible with both macOS and Windows operating systems.

Comparison with Similar Tools:

While XD provides robust features, it faces competition from tools like Figma and Sketch. Figma is often praised for its more advanced collaborative features and web-based accessibility, while Sketch is known for its strong vector editing capabilities and thriving plugin ecosystem. XD's strength lies in its seamless integration with the Adobe Creative Cloud suite, making it an attractive choice for designers already invested in the Adobe ecosystem.

4. Sketch

Sketch has become a staple in many UI/UX design workflows, especially known for its efficient vector-based editing and its powerful design system capabilities centered around its digital design library features. It allows designers to create reusable components called Symbols and organize them into Libraries, which can be shared across different files and even with entire teams. This makes maintaining consistent branding and design elements across projects significantly easier, contributing to a streamlined workflow and a robust digital design library.

Sketch

A key strength of Sketch lies in its Symbol libraries. Imagine designing a button with a specific style. Instead of recreating that button every time you need it, you create a Symbol. Any changes made to the master Symbol automatically update every instance of that button throughout your designs, ensuring consistency and saving significant time. These Symbols can be organized into Libraries, which can be stored locally or shared via Sketch Cloud, making collaboration with other designers seamless. For larger teams building and maintaining a comprehensive digital design library, this feature is invaluable. Furthermore, Sketch's Smart Layout feature enables designers to create responsive components that adapt to different screen sizes, a critical aspect of modern web and mobile design.

Sketch also boasts a thriving plugin ecosystem that expands its functionality significantly. From advanced prototyping tools to integrations with other design platforms, plugins offer tailored solutions to specific design challenges. This extensibility makes Sketch a versatile tool adaptable to diverse workflows.

Sketch's clean and intuitive interface is designed specifically for UI/UX design, making it easy to learn and use even for beginners. This user-friendly design contributes to increased productivity, allowing designers to focus on creativity rather than wrestling with the software.

While Sketch excels in many areas, it does have some limitations. The biggest one is its macOS exclusivity, excluding Windows and Linux users. While Sketch Cloud facilitates collaboration, it requires a subscription. While Sketch offers basic prototyping features, more advanced prototyping often necessitates using separate tools. Real-time collaboration, while possible, isn't as seamlessly integrated as in some browser-based design tools.

Pricing for Sketch is subscription-based, with options for individuals and teams. Check the Sketch website for the latest pricing details and to download a free trial. Technically, Sketch requires a macOS device to run.

Compared to similar tools like Figma and Adobe XD, Sketch differentiates itself with its optimized performance on macOS and its extensive plugin community. While Figma and Adobe XD offer cross-platform compatibility and real-time collaboration features, Sketch’s focus on the macOS ecosystem allows for tighter integration and potentially smoother performance.

5. InVision Design System Manager (DSM)

InVision DSM stands out as a purpose-built platform for creating and managing a comprehensive digital design library. It goes beyond simply storing assets; it acts as a central hub connecting design, development, and documentation, making it a valuable tool for streamlining workflows and ensuring consistency across projects. This makes it an essential consideration for anyone serious about building and maintaining a robust digital design library. For teams working on complex projects or aiming to scale their design operations, InVision DSM offers a structured and efficient approach to managing their design language.

InVision Design System Manager (DSM)

InVision DSM’s core strength lies in its centralized design token management. Design tokens, representing reusable design elements like colors, typography, and spacing, are stored and managed within the platform. This single source of truth ensures consistency across all design and development work. Changes to a token automatically propagate throughout the system, saving significant time and reducing the risk of inconsistencies. Integrating directly with popular design tools like Sketch and Figma further enhances this streamlined workflow. Designers can access and implement design tokens directly within their familiar design environments.

For developers, InVision DSM bridges the gap between design and code. It provides code snippets in various formats (e.g., CSS, Swift) directly linked to design components. This allows developers to easily implement designs with accuracy, ensuring pixel-perfect translations from design to development. Furthermore, the platform’s version control features track changes to design system elements, simplifying the process of updating and maintaining the digital design library over time. Comprehensive documentation features within InVision DSM enable teams to create and maintain detailed guidelines and specifications for their design system.

6. Zeroheight: Your Central Hub for Design System Documentation

Zeroheight is a powerful platform specifically designed for building and maintaining a living digital design library, making it an essential tool for design and development teams. It excels at centralizing design system documentation, ensuring everyone from designers to developers is working with the same up-to-date information. This streamlines workflows and fosters consistency across all projects, ultimately improving the quality and scalability of your design output. If you're serious about building and maintaining a robust and accessible digital design library, Zeroheight is a strong contender.

Zeroheight

Zeroheight’s strength lies in its ability to bridge the gap between design and code. It integrates seamlessly with popular design tools like Figma, Sketch, Adobe XD, and even code repositories. This integration allows you to pull design tokens, components, and code snippets directly into your documentation, ensuring everything stays synchronized. Imagine updating a button style in Figma and having that change automatically reflected in your Zeroheight documentation, saving you time and reducing the risk of inconsistencies. This makes it significantly easier to maintain a truly "living" digital design library that evolves alongside your design system.

Zeroheight offers a high degree of customization. You can structure your documentation using Markdown and code snippets, tailoring it to your specific needs. Design token management features keep your design language consistent and accessible. Version history and change management tools provide a clear audit trail, making it easy to track updates and revert to previous versions if needed. This level of control makes Zeroheight an excellent choice for teams looking to establish a single source of truth for their digital design library.

Key Features & Benefits:

  • Integration with Design Tools & Code Repositories: Connects directly with Figma, Sketch, Adobe XD, and code repositories like GitHub, keeping your documentation in sync with your design and development workflows.
  • Customizable Documentation Structure: Use Markdown and code snippets to create rich and tailored documentation that meets your team's specific requirements.
  • Design Token Management: Centralized management of design tokens ensures consistency across all platforms and simplifies design updates.
  • Version History & Change Management: Track changes, manage versions, and revert to previous iterations with ease.
  • Style Guides & Component Libraries: Showcase your design system components with interactive examples and clear usage guidelines.

Pros:

  • Purpose-built for design system documentation.
  • Bridges the gap between design and code.
  • Flexible and customizable documentation structure.
  • Supports multiple design tools simultaneously.

Cons:

  • Primarily documentation-focused; it relies on existing design components rather than being a design creation tool itself.
  • Requires existing design component libraries.
  • Premium pricing for larger teams (free plan available for small teams and individuals).
  • Some learning curve for initial setup and maximizing its potential.

Pricing: Zeroheight offers a free plan for small teams and individuals. Paid plans, offering more features and team members, start at $29 per editor per month. For more detailed pricing information, visit their website.

Technical Requirements: Zeroheight is a cloud-based platform, accessible through any modern web browser. No specific hardware or software installations are required beyond the design tools you choose to integrate with (Figma, Sketch, Adobe XD, etc.).

7. Storybook: A Developer-First Approach to Your Digital Design Library

Storybook is an open-source tool that allows developers to build UI components in isolation. While primarily aimed at developers, its ability to create a living library of components, complete with documentation, has made it a valuable asset in building and maintaining robust digital design libraries. This bridge between design and development helps ensure consistency and efficiency throughout the product development lifecycle. It facilitates better collaboration between designers and developers, making it an essential tool for any team working on complex digital products.

Storybook

Storybook earns its spot on this list due to its unique approach to component-driven development. Imagine having a central repository where all your UI components, from buttons and form elements to complex interactive modules, live and breathe. This is what Storybook provides, enabling developers to build, test, document, and showcase components independently of the main application. This isolation is crucial for ensuring component reusability and maintainability within a digital design library.

Features and Benefits:

  • Component Isolation: Develop and test components in a sandboxed environment, promoting modularity and preventing unintended side effects.
  • Addon Ecosystem: Extend Storybook's functionality with a rich library of addons for accessibility testing, interaction testing, theming, and more. This flexibility makes it adaptable to various workflows and design system requirements.
  • Living Documentation: Generate documentation directly from your components, keeping it always in sync with the code. This eliminates the need for separate design documentation, reducing maintenance overhead and ensuring consistency.
  • Framework Integration: Works seamlessly with popular frontend frameworks like React, Vue, and Angular, allowing developers to integrate it into their existing workflows.
  • Visual Testing & Review: Facilitates visual regression testing and design reviews by providing a platform to showcase components in different states and variations.

Pros:

  • Developer-Friendly: Its developer-centric approach aligns well with agile development methodologies, promoting code quality and component reusability.
  • Open-Source & Community Support: Benefits from a large and active community, ensuring continuous improvement, ample resources, and readily available support.
  • Living Documentation: Dynamically generated documentation ensures consistency between design and development, reducing errors and streamlining workflows.
  • Multi-Framework Support: Supports a wide range of frontend frameworks, offering flexibility and adaptability.

Cons:

  • Learning Curve for Designers: Designers might find the initial setup and usage slightly code-heavy, requiring some familiarization with development concepts.
  • Code-Focused: While beneficial for developers, its code-centric approach might be less intuitive for designers accustomed to visual editing tools.
  • Development Resources: Requires dedicated development resources for initial setup, maintenance, and ongoing development of components.
  • Limited Visual Editing: Offers less direct visual manipulation compared to dedicated design tools, potentially limiting designers' direct interaction with the components' visual aspects.

Pricing and Technical Requirements:

Storybook is open-source and free to use. The technical requirements depend on the chosen framework and addons, but generally involve a Node.js environment and basic understanding of the chosen framework.

Implementation Tips:

  • Start with a small subset of core components to establish the workflow and familiarize the team with Storybook.
  • Leverage addons to enhance functionality and tailor Storybook to your specific needs, such as accessibility testing or design token integration.
  • Integrate Storybook into your CI/CD pipeline for automated visual regression testing and deployment.

Comparison with Similar Tools:

While tools like Zeroheight and Bit offer similar functionality, Storybook's developer-first approach and tight integration with code make it a unique and powerful tool for building and maintaining a digital design library. Zeroheight is more focused on static documentation, while Bit focuses on component sharing and versioning. Storybook combines these aspects, making it a comprehensive solution for component-driven development.

8. Abstract

Abstract is a powerful version control platform built specifically for managing digital design libraries, making it an essential tool for design teams seeking organized collaboration and efficient workflows. Think of it as "Git for designers," particularly those working heavily with Sketch. It tackles the challenges of iterative design processes by providing a structured environment for managing changes, versions, and feedback. This makes it a valuable asset for building and maintaining a consistent digital design library.

Abstract

Abstract shines in its ability to bring engineering best practices to design workflows. Features like branching and merging allow designers to experiment with different iterations of a design component within the digital design library without impacting the main file. This non-destructive workflow promotes exploration and safeguards the integrity of the core design system. Version history with visual diffs allows you to easily track changes, compare versions side-by-side, and revert to previous iterations if needed. The built-in commenting and feedback tools facilitate clear communication and streamlined approvals within the team, directly within the context of the design. These features greatly contribute to a more efficient and transparent design process.

For teams heavily reliant on Sketch, Abstract offers robust library management. You can directly manage your Sketch libraries within Abstract, ensuring everyone on the team is working with the most up-to-date components. While its primary focus is on Sketch, Abstract offers limited support for other design tools.

Practical Applications and Use Cases:

  • Building and managing a design system: Abstract helps maintain consistency and version control within a digital design library, ensuring all designers use the latest approved assets.
  • Collaborating on complex design projects: Branching and merging capabilities facilitate parallel work streams and minimize conflicts when integrating design changes.
  • Streamlining design reviews and approvals: Integrated feedback tools and visual diffs simplify the review process, reducing back-and-forth communication.

Pricing and Technical Requirements:

Abstract operates on a subscription-based model, with various tiers based on team size and features. Check their website for current pricing. While it's primarily web-based, Abstract requires a desktop app for working with design files.

Comparison with Similar Tools:

While other version control tools like Git exist, Abstract distinguishes itself by being tailored specifically for design files and workflows, offering a more user-friendly interface for designers not familiar with command-line interfaces. Alternatives such as Figma and Adobe XD offer some built-in version control, but Abstract provides more robust features for managing complex design libraries and team workflows.

10. UXPin

UXPin stands out as a robust digital design library solution, particularly for teams aiming to bridge the gap between design and development. More than just a design tool, UXPin acts as a central hub, offering a single source of truth for your design system and component library. This is particularly valuable for managing and maintaining consistency across complex projects. Whether you're building a website, a web application, or a mobile interface, UXPin provides the tools to create a cohesive and scalable digital design library. This focus on connecting design and code sets it apart from other tools that may excel in visual design but lack the robust development integration UXPin offers.

Its core strength lies in its Merge technology, enabling the import of actual code components (React, primarily) directly into the design environment. This means designers work with the exact same components developers use, eliminating design drift and ensuring pixel-perfect implementation. Imagine a scenario where a button's styling is updated in the codebase; with UXPin Merge, that change instantly reflects in the design environment, ensuring everyone is always on the same page. This streamlines workflows, reduces rework, and ultimately accelerates product development cycles.

Beyond component management, UXPin boasts advanced prototyping features. Designers can create highly interactive prototypes with states, animations, and complex logic, providing a realistic representation of the final product. These prototypes are invaluable for user testing and stakeholder feedback, facilitating informed design decisions early in the process.

For maintaining a well-organized digital design library, UXPin offers dedicated design system management tools. These include features for documenting components, managing versions, and enforcing design guidelines. Furthermore, UXPin prioritizes accessibility, providing built-in checking features to ensure your designs meet WCAG standards.
